Job Description - Weekend Shift Electrical/Mechanical Maintenance Support Technician
3 years experience in repair and maintenance of industrial equipment. Experience troubleshooting high (480) & low (24) voltage electrical circuits. Understanding of PLC's and ladder diagrams. Electrical knowledge (VFD's, power supplies, relays, contacts, etc.) Mechanical knowledge (shafts, bearings, chains, sprockets, etc.) Experience with hydraulics and pneumatics. Ability to read electrical and/or hydraulic prints. Diagnostic ability to separate mechanical and electrical issues. Must be able to work in a team environment. Ability to lift up to 50 pounds occasionally. Must be able to obtain Forklift and Aerial Lift operator licenses - Training will be provided for these licenses Must be able to work at heights Ability to demonstrate overall safe work behavior; including the utilization of proper safety equipment and adhering to safety guidelines Must be able to complete all safety testing requirements Ability to stoop, kneel, squat and stand for long periods of time. Experience with metal forming presses, welding/fabrication and/or robotics would be a plus. MUST SUBMIT RESUME WITH APPLICATION High School Diploma or equivalent required
